Why budget vs. actual matters for personal cash flow
Budget vs. actual analysis is not just for companies. It helps households see what changed and forecast what comes next.
Companies use budget vs. actual analysis because plans are only useful when compared with reality. Personal money works the same way.
Variance tells a better story than totals
A total spend number may look fine while one category is quietly drifting. Variance shows where reality disagreed with the plan.
- Compare planned spending with actual spending
- Explain large variances in plain language
- Update next month based on the pattern
- Use trends to forecast savings and spending
